So, what exactly is executive coaching, and why is it so important for today’s business leaders? In simple terms, executive coaching involves working one-on-one with a professional coach to improve leadership skills, enhance communication, and overcome personal and professional challenges This tailored approach allows executives to focus on their specific development needs and work towards tangible results.

One of the key benefits of executive coaching is that it provides a safe space for executives to reflect on their performance, receive honest feedback, and explore new ways of thinking and behaving A coach can help executives identify their strengths and weaknesses, set goals for improvement, and develop strategies for success By working with a coach, executives can gain valuable insights that can help them overcome obstacles, maximize their potential, and drive the success of their teams and organizations.

Another important aspect of executive coaching is accountability A coach can help executives stay on track with their development goals, challenge them to step out of their comfort zones, and hold them accountable for their actions This accountability can be a powerful motivator for executives to push themselves beyond their limits and achieve their full potential.

In addition to accountability, executive coaching also provides a fresh perspective for executives Being in a leadership position can be isolating, and executives may find it difficult to see beyond their own biases and assumptions coach executives. A coach can offer an outside perspective, challenge their thinking, and help them see things from a different angle This can be incredibly valuable for executives who are looking to break through barriers, think more creatively, and make better decisions.

Furthermore, executive coaching can help executives enhance their interpersonal skills and communication abilities Effective leadership is not just about making smart decisions and driving results – it’s also about building strong relationships, inspiring trust, and fostering collaboration A coach can help executives improve their emotional intelligence, develop their listening skills, and strengthen their ability to connect with others These skills are essential for building high-performing teams and driving organizational success.
